UK Polling History: Election of 11 June 1987 – Barnsley West and Penistone
Result summary
| Parties | |||
| Labour | Conservative | Alliance | |
| Votes | 26,498 | 12,307 | 7,409 |
| Votes gained | +3,938 | +89 | -2,215 |
| Share of votes | 57.3% | 26.6% | 16.0% |
| Share of eligible voters | 43.4% | 20.1% | 12.1% |
| Gain in share of votes | +6.5% | -0.9% | -5.6% |
| Gain in share of eligible voters | +6.6% | +0.3% | -3.5% |
| Total votes: | 46,214 | |
| Electorate: | 61,091 | |
| Turnout: | 75.6% | |
| Outcome: | Labour hold | |
| Swing: | 6.1% | Labour from Alliance |
